OK Pat, here comes the cavalry All parts are now prepped and ready for primer. Relative to my usual fodder of aircraft kits, there's very little construction possible with this Morris until all the parts are painted. Dry fitting threw up a problem with the headlights, which wouldn't fit because they clashed with the mudguards. The problem's with the design of the kit - the mounting posts are moulded vertically, whereas on the real thing they slope forwards. So I've replaced the kit's posts with some new ones. CliffB Posted August 3, 2020 Author Share Posted August 3, 2020 Thanks @Jinxman and @modelling minion For the gloss, I'm just using well thinned coats of Humbrol enamel - no polishing afterwards. In the photo, the black has had two coats and the yellow has had three. Having used acrylics for ages, I'm enjoying these enamels for a change. They spray and self-level beautifully, mainly because they don't dry instantly. They also make for a more leisurely build (which is good), as you wait hours for the coats to dry Cheers 3 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
